Right now, I'm seeing three major options that have been voiced: the pay-upfront (as it is now); pay-as-you-go (the idea that started this off); and pay-in-instalments.

The pay-upfront option wouldn't have anything that would need to be calculated. However, the other two COULD be tweaked by formulae. For instance, assume that there are three stages to the build: 1) upfront cost; 2) building cost (pay-as-you-go); and 3) finalization cost (or launch cost). By setting a formula to calculate the percentage for the building cost (and also how quickly it is paid - quicker at the start, or slower, for instance), and another for the division between the upfront and launch costs (similar to your rollout/pad-repair calculation), you would then be able to tweak these three costs, giving you a range of options. For pay-upfront, all you need to do is set the building cost to 0, and the upfront/launch costs to be 100%/0%. For a completely pay-as-you-go, you would need to give some formula for building cost, and set upfront/launch costs to be 0%/0%.

There's two ways, start rolling out something else and the thing on the pad will roll back, or hold the modifier key (alt on windows) and the "Launch" button will change to "Roll Back". I can't recall if the * button is available when on the pad, but if it is then there's a Roll Back option there as well.

Or there's the ever adventurous "Recover to VAB" option which will do almost the same thing but might also break things.

There was a time when it was available while the craft was on the pad, and I wasn't sure if I disabled that or just made it so you couldn't edit it. The Alt functionality was kind of snuck in. It has at least one other function. Let me see if I can find it in the code...

Ah! Found it. Alt-clicking any of the arrow buttons will move a vessel to the top or bottom of the build list.

It's a KW Rocketry issue primarily, a KCT issue secondarily. I believe there are MM patches floating around for it either in this thread or the KW one. Basically KW never updated properly to the 0.90 part catalog where engines and fuel tanks are separate. KSP has some code to figure out whether a part is an engine or a fuel tank for backwards compatibility, but KCT trusts that the authors actually update from using the generic "Propulsion" category to the new "Engines" and "Fuel Tanks" categories. The code that handles the parts in the inventory doesn't care about part categories, just the display does, so they just won't show up until they're placed in the right categories.
